Position Overview:

The Receptionist and Administrative Support must have a positive attitude and professional appearance as they are considered the first point of contact for visitors and clients.  Previous experience with general office duties, including word processing, spreadsheets, filing and scheduling are strong plus for the cabdudate. Our ideal Receptionist and Administrative Support will have the ability to interact with internal and external clients while maintaining an upbeat attitude. This role will also evolve to assist junior executives with clerical support (calendar/ expense management).

Responsibilities of the Receptionist and Administrative Support:

  • Manage high volume switchboard and direct calls to appropriate employees/departments.
  • Meet and greet visitors, seat them in reception and notify appropriate personnel of visitor’s arrival.
  • Greet everyone who enters or passes through reception area.
  • Provide answers and guidance to all guests and employees as needed.
  • Open and close the office on a daily basis (lights, security, doors, etc.).
  • Receive deliveries and packages as needed, when mail services is not available.
  • Provide backup support to Boardroom meetings, as needed.
  • Maintain visitor log for office & validate parking vouchers, as needed.
  • Receive via email and handle all facility requests by reporting to the appropriate area/person to resolve.
  • Manage special projects and tasks as assigned.

Required Experience/Skills for the Receptionist and Administrative Support:

  • 2 years receptionist or related experience in a corporate environment.
  • Must be organized and detail-oriented.
  • Excellent oral and written communications skills.
  • Intermediate Microsoft Office Windows skills (Microsoft Word, Excel, and Outlook).
